- 240
- 259 428
Ivan Postnikov
Russia
Приєднався 25 січ 2015
На этом канале вы сможете узнать всё, что вам понадобится, чтобы создать своего первого настоящего робота! Начиная с установки необходимых программ, и заканчивая сборкой механизма. Это видео-версии уроков, которые я провожу в школе робототехники Тольяттинского Технопарка, поэтому они отлично подойдут для детей, или взрослых, которые впервые решили познакомиться с Arduino. Если в видео вы не нашли ответа на свой вопрос, пожалуйста, задайте его в комментариях!
FLProg. Стартовая прошивка для управления роботом по Bluetooth
Управление производится преобразованием одиночных символов поступающих со смартфона в команды на движение платформы.
Для наглядности реализовано только движение вперед-назад.
Страница со скетчами study.arm63.ru/flprog
Для наглядности реализовано только движение вперед-назад.
Страница со скетчами study.arm63.ru/flprog
Переглядів: 286
Відео
Arduino+Wokwi. Выталкивание предметов из круга с черной границей
Переглядів 7506 місяців тому
Разбор выполнения практического задания Всероссийской олимпиады школников, направление "Робототехника". Проект: wokwi.com/projects/383526770472998913 Для загрузки в платформу требуется скопировать код в Arduino IDE
Arduino+Wokwi. Движение робота по линии.
Переглядів 3366 місяців тому
Разбор выполнения практического задания Всероссийской олимпиады школников, направление "Робототехника". Проект: wokwi.com/projects/383487001742427137 Для загрузки в платформу требуется скопировать код в Arduino IDE
FLProg. Движение по черной линии с помощью 2-х датчиков
Переглядів 8826 місяців тому
Простейший вариант, без использования регулятора. Страница загрузки исходного скетча: study.arm63.ru/flprog
FLProg. Программа для робо-кегельринга на Arduino.
Переглядів 3546 місяців тому
Страница загрузки исходного скетча: study.arm63.ru/flprog Детально рассмотрен способ возврата платформы в исходную точку.
FLProg. Поиск черной линии с помощью датчиков.
Переглядів 2716 місяців тому
После старта платформа движется прямо. Как только один из датчиков находит линию, платформа пятится, потом разворачивается на месте и вновь начинает искать линию. study.arm63.ru/flprog страница с готовыми скетчами для отладки и пошагового выполнения.
Fusion 360. Держатель для дальномера.
Переглядів 1227 місяців тому
study.arm63.ru/fusion сайт с моделями платы и дальномера. - Поиск и загрузка сторонних файлов моделей на компьютер. - Создание проекта - Загрузка необходимых файлов в проект - Позиционирование компонентов - Проецирование геометрии и создание модели.
FLProg. Поиск препятствия с помощью дальномера.
Переглядів 3777 місяців тому
Программа выполняется по шагам: 1. Прямолинейное движение с одновременным поиском препятствий. 2. При нахождении препятствия платформа пятится назад 3. Поворот и возвращение к первому шагу.
FLProg. Пошаговое выполнение программы.
Переглядів 6477 місяців тому
Создание программы из серии различных действий. Переключение к следующему шагу происходит по времени выполнения для каждого шага.
FLProg. Балансировка скорости платформы и переключение направления движения.
Переглядів 2787 місяців тому
Устранение дисбаланса скорости двигатедей платформы. Движение платформы вперед-разворот.
FLProg. Настройка мобильного робота.
Переглядів 6808 місяців тому
Первоначальная подготовка роботизированной платформы. Кнопка запуска, направление вращения колес.
Fusion 360. Избушка на курьих ножках.
Переглядів 1858 місяців тому
Художественный объект. Применение операций "создание нового тела". Использование Mirror (отображение относительно плоскости) Поворот и перемещение готового тела.
Fusion 360. Модель легкового автомобиля.
Переглядів 1428 місяців тому
Занятие для школьников, только знакомящихся с программой. Знакомство с операцией Mirror. Работа с TimeLine
Fusion 360. Ковш для соревнования кегельринг.
Переглядів 1838 місяців тому
Показана привязка не сложного компонента к робототехнической платформе.
Fusion 360. Операция вращение.
Переглядів 1489 місяців тому
Содание тел врашением примитивов вокруг осей, отрезков и граней.
Fusion 360. Выдавливание простых примитивов.
Переглядів 2409 місяців тому
Fusion 360. Выдавливание простых примитивов.
FLProg. Пошаговое выполнение с переключением по событию.
Переглядів 4,7 тис.2 роки тому
FLProg. Пошаговое выполнение с переключением по событию.
FLProg. Пошаговое выполнение программы с фиксированным временем шага.
Переглядів 1,9 тис.2 роки тому
FLProg. Пошаговое выполнение программы с фиксированным временем шага.
Wokwi&FLProg. Триггеры и компаратор. Гистерезис для выхода.
Переглядів 1,9 тис.2 роки тому
Wokwi&FLProg. Триггеры и компаратор. Гистерезис для выхода.
Wokwi. Автодополнение ввода, сравнение с Arduino IDE.
Переглядів 1,7 тис.2 роки тому
Wokwi. Автодополнение ввода, сравнение с Arduino IDE.
FLProg&Wokwi. Симулятор Arduino. Генератор импульсов.
Переглядів 2 тис.2 роки тому
FLProg&Wokwi. Симулятор Arduino. Генератор импульсов.
FLProg&Wokwi. Симулятор Arduino. Таймеры, дисплей.
Переглядів 3 тис.2 роки тому
FLProg&Wokwi. Симулятор Arduino. Таймеры, дисплей.
Onshape. Кубик на смартфоне Android
Переглядів 1,2 тис.2 роки тому
Onshape. Кубик на смартфоне Android
Onshape. Изменение единиц измерения по умолчанию.
Переглядів 4932 роки тому
Onshape. Изменение единиц измерения по умолчанию.
Onshape. Регистрация и установка на смартфоне Android
Переглядів 1,5 тис.2 роки тому
Onshape. Регистрация и установка на смартфоне Android
Onshape. Модель простого кубика Лего 4x2.
Переглядів 972 роки тому
Onshape. Модель простого кубика Лего 4x2.
Пожалуйста ответьте обязательно 🥹
В закрепленной ссылке есть ссылка на действующий проект. Я проверил. Схема в FLProg : drive.google.com/file/d/1ch-1ZUPBIxWNHuvAK_UBoOMJIEeEsLd5/view?usp=sharing
@@IvanPostnikov да я видела, он не работает, проверьте сами. После 10 секунд не включался диод
@@user-mj1ne1pw5f Диода в задаче не было - добавьте сами
@@IvanPostnikov 🥹🥹🥹😭
После 10 секунд не включился диод
Здравствуйте, почему не показали итог? Как он работает?
наконец то я стал конструктором лего
Привет схему я собрал но какой код?
ua-cam.com/video/oC9ma45ECKQ/v-deo.htmlsi=fdrUXqHIW95Ub5NM
4:54 добаБлять хавхахв
Красава. Чувствуется, глубоко в теме и делал это не раз. Спасибо.
Добрый вечер. Скажите пожалуйста что такое запись в переменную и для чего это делается ?
Здравствуйте, а как сделать чтобы одна шестеренка была маленькая на 11 зубьев, а другая большая но количество зубьев не известно?
Вроде делал все правильно, а на дисплее принтера время, сколько используется, и тд все по нулям
Спасибо! Весь вечер искал вариант. Блоки оказывается последовательно нужно было расположить.
А можете код показать а то я лабораторку делаю не могу понять как работать с фоторезистором
Спасибо. Какраз искал как побыстрому можно развернуть деталь.
Сайран топ
Доброе время суток. А у вас есть видео как прошить attiny
Спасибо, Иван
💥❤💋👍
Здравствуйте, почему вы не размещаете файлы уроков?
Долго не было мотивации :( Вокруг все слишком печально. Вас какие темы интересуют?
Интересует как лучше организовать логику переменных, на одной плате одна и таже переменная как должна выглядеть при множестве получения и выхода значения + одновременно на других платах. Как это все работает?@@IvanPostnikov
Очень интересно, буду пробовать!)🎉 Огромное спасибо вам за труд!😃👍
👍💥
Здравствуйте. Я хочу сделать портальный робот - сварщик, но в этой теме плохо разбираюсь. Есть не большой опыт с работой 3д фрезера, в т.ч с его наладкой, что в сравнении с роботом просто пустяк. Он будет сделан по схеме как тот же фрезер, или лазер\плазма чпу, т.е. 3 оси, которые работают с помощью винтов, и откалибровать их что бы они двигались с определенной скоростью, и на определенное расстояние - не проблема (думаю). А вот остальные две оси, то есть головка, с помощью какой программы можно будет писать код? Что бы горелка сварочного аппарата двигалась четко и с фиксированной скоростью... Мне нравиться вот эта программа, что бы писать ее непосредственно на детали, которую нужно варить. ua-cam.com/video/G1nNh6MS-Gc/v-deo.html Но не доганяю, смогу ли я это все провенуть со своим роботом, который уже работает по другому принципу.
FLProg идентичен промышленным языкам. Поэтому на нем вполне можно написать прошивку любой сложности. Пошаговый вариант тут вполне приемлем. Задаете точки шагов и прогоняете с нужной скоростью через уравнение кинематики.
🥰😍💋Примерно как движение солнечной Панели за солнцем.
Отличное видео, я как раз голову ломал как из состояния выхода обратно получить цифру. Спасибо автору, больших вам рейтингов по просмотрам.
11-классники не смогли решить 🙈 мы это в 8-ом решали
Приветствую. Пытаюсь освоить FLprog, но времени не хватает, спасибо за такие уроки.
Спасибо за урок...
Спасибо. Интересный вариант. Я использовал в подобной задаче блок командоаппарат.
Видите, у меня последовательные уроки и впоследствии в шагах будут выполняться действия, в т.ч довольно сложные. Поэтому, чтобы не запутывать учащихся вариантами для меня такой вариант предпочтительней.
Спасибо большое ! Это то что я искал.
Как ступенчато можно устанавливать время работы таймера ?
ua-cam.com/video/XhhA3zidTrY/v-deo.htmlsi=57iPzEwPL3INuTBS Тут на одном таймере разные времена. В любом случае нужны какие то события, чтобы время переключалось.
Вы спасли меня и моё место на стипендию!
Не проще на командном аппарате сделать?
Здравствуйте. Такая проблема. Зарегистрировался, установил программу, запускается окно браузера, ввожу данные, вхожу в свою учетную запись но окно программы как висело с предложением войти в свою учетную запись так и висит. В чем может быть косяк?
Теперь входит через браузер. Должен быть браузер по умолчанию, лучше хром. Он должен открыться для регистрации.
@@IvanPostnikov спасибо был хром. Решил проблему созданием новой учетной записи заново
спасибо большое, видео помогло
Спасибо вам большое за труд, очень интересно!🎉😊
Здравствуйте. Как перенести микропрограмму в микросхему? Спасибо.
Только программатором. Либо на плате планировать разъем программатора.
@@IvanPostnikov Спасибо.
Добрый день подскажите пожалуйста как можно решить проблему: при передачи переменной через Uart на другую ардуино всё работает нормально, но если будет обрыв питания одной из плат или отсоединение от порта Uart то на другой ардуино остаётся питание и зависает единица,
Поэтому нужно использовать парсинг ua-cam.com/video/owrT3kxZY5s/v-deo.htmlsi=TS8l_DxUNuyMEmuK хотя бы минимальный. Он позволяет избежать случайных ошибок.
@@IvanPostnikov Здравствуйте спасибо за ответ, вероятно всего я применяю не те переменные uart. Вот мой пример: при включении одной из плат информация передается на другую плату, и обратно сообщает первой что всё работает.
@@user-ss1tr9up1y Целесообразно делать периодическую отправку готовности. Раз в секунду например. И если сообщение вовремя не пришло - сбрасывается таймер.
@@IvanPostnikov я могу вам отправить образец что у меня конкретно невыходит?
@@user-ss1tr9up1y Шлите сюда ссылку.
😲
Прошу продолжайте, сейчас скачал, установил. Буду тренироваться.
Иван подскажите, как на ATTiny85 Digispark, через flprog реализовать, умножитель входного ШИМ сигнала, для повышения частоты микрошага на драйвере ШД? получится ли меандр масштабировать в реальном времени?
По моему, на шаговый двигатель шим нельзя использовать. Там же все шаги считать нужно.
@@IvanPostnikov я уже пересчитал, не хватает частоты на выходе, нужно искать другой способ увеличения/умножения частоты...
@@Dmc_Kay вы не сможете отслеживать шаги и позиционировать
@@IvanPostnikov в моей ситуации важно получить момент и разгон на микрошаге, вот может эта приблуда поможет ua-cam.com/video/RaKAYiVj1qk/v-deo.htmlsi=GVymAgg2buez3n2N
спасибо, очень помогло !
Как сделать чтобы вместе с цифрами 0,1,2,3…..1000 рядом или на другой строке высвечивались какие-нибудь надписи? Ну чтоб каждой цифре соответствовала какая-нибудь надпись
Вот спасибо! Благодарю!
Ну и тормоз! Ну столько времени мычать.... 7 минут рассказывал что у него подключено, а как подключать и особенности подключения - ничего!
Я для школьников на занятии делал. Им помедленнее нужно. Да и опыта тогда не было.
Кода нету, что это за такой код, который не работает
Добрый день, у меня выходит ошибка при нажатии на кнопку обновить Update error: ERROR[4]: Not Enough Space, подскажите пожалуйста что это может быть
Автор, а на чём лучше и легче учиться, в этой программе или фловкоде? Я начал заниматься этим где то пол года назад. Оказывается таких программ много. Ну тинкеркед конечно примитив. Флкоде, тоже я почему то отсеял. Учусь в фловкоде.
void setup() { } void loop () { analogWrite(3, (map (( (analogRead(0))), (0), (1023), (0), (255)))); }
код
как увидеть с телефона ( в дашборде) в онлайне ли находится в данный момент плата?
Ссылочки уважаемый на блоки где? Без них это все мышиная возня.
forum.flprog.ru/viewtopic.php?t=2564&start=80#p52860 на форуме описание и ссылки на блоки
forum.flprog.ru/viewtopic.php?t=2564&start=100#p53540 От себя могу посоветовать асинхронные блоки MQTT от User8
Бесплатная версия только для студентов и преподавателей?